"Night with Aleks" is a true biographical drama. It shows the character of Alekse Šantić, more precisely, his last days. Creating the character of a poet, a fifty-six-year-old suffering from tuberculosis and, according to rumors, from syphilis, Marko Tomaš makes extensive use of flashbacks. Opening the floodgates of memories, the old poet meets his own alter-ego in the character of Aleksa K.
The drama provides a wealth of biographical information about the great Mostar poet. In it, we can recognize the story of the breakup of the Šantić family. The last phantasmagoric scene between Aleksa and her mother Mara refers to the "well-known" mother's curse. The mother did not allow the poet to marry a girl of the Catholic faith. This is further emphasized in the scene where Šantić meets his friend, the dead poet Osman Đikić, in a dream, who escaped such a fate and happily married a bride "from another tribe" that he sang about in the famous song "Đaurko mila" which became a cult sevdalinka, and for that purpose was integrated into the drama. Šantić spends his last days in the Ćorović house with his sister Radojka - Persa, whom Tomaš transforms into a powerful protective figure who, in a charismatic monologue, close to the tone of tragedy, describes the curses and the vicious circle in which individuals unhappily dependent on their ethnic community move.
